yes but that stock rail has 6 large holes in it so I am not certain there will be a good formula for that. I know the formula. You need to determine the pressure on both ends of the tube, length of the tube, temperature, viscosity, etc. are all a part of the equation you speak of. I also studied fluid dynamics. This formula doesn't lend itself well to our situation due to the holes for all 6 injectors and the ID of the tube isn't exactly consistent the entire way around the tube either. LOL.
